Officers of the Anti-Corruption Service in Almaty, in coordination with the city’s prosecutor’s office, have detained the head of the public procurement department of the education administration, reports the Anti-Corruption Service’s press service.
He is suspected of attempting to receive a bribe of more than 12 million tenge from a service provider organizing a camp for orphaned children and those without parental care, as well as students in educational institutions of the metropolis. The bribe was intended to ensure the company’s recognition as the winner of the tender.
It has been established that the supplier was declared the winner of the tender despite lacking the necessary material and labor resources to adequately organize a children’s camp.
